Output d431f412d7b3f60ff310e35d2e61fdcc7a55ec8891c672c6f5cedc05a05230be:0

value
3043715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eb63c999826b0caed46ab178ea9c413b8d9b585 OP_EQUAL
address
3EhcBp6jeoWV8hiWN6eEhvJdxf4YSvweQr
transaction
d431f412d7b3f60ff310e35d2e61fdcc7a55ec8891c672c6f5cedc05a05230be
spent
true